My Students
My special needs students are very busy first, second and third graders. They are beginning to learn basic academics. (reading, writing, spelling, and math) My students require a great deal of one on one attention with a focus on functional skills lessons which will help them develop to their fullest potential when they become independent adults.
My students have a variety of learning styles and need to be inspired.
It is important for my students to have an opportunity to discover things that are meaningful and relevant to life. It is important to instill the love for learning. Children are our future, and each one has the potential to bring something special to the world.
My Project
After the i-Ready diagnostic evaluation is taken, there is a unique automated online lesson plan generated for each student. iPads will be used by students to practice skills to bring them up to grade level. There are entertaining games working on specific concepts in the areas of reading and math. Math will cover number concepts, simple addition, place value, money, telling time, and number recognition. Reading will cover concepts such as rhyming words, comprehension, and phonics. i-Ready online lessons for High-Frequency words used most frequently will be taught through activities that ask them to see, say, write, spell and check each word.
